Kitchen and Housewares Reviews of Corelle Coordinates Callaway 4-Piece Bake-and-Serve Casserole SetCustomer Review: BREAKAGE: AMAZON STILL DOESN'T KNOW HOW TO PACK THIS Summary: 5 Stars
Wouldn't you think that the people who ship things for Amazon would occasionally READ these reviews?
Despite numerous reports that they arrive broken, I ordered these Corelle bake-and-serve pieces because people seem to like them, and figured that SURELY by now Amazon had figured out how to ship them without breakage. Well, they arrived today and the lid of the smaller casserole is broken -- for an obvious reason:
The packaging (back in China where these are now made) is such that the handle of the larger lid rests on the smaller lid, separated only by a piece of thin cardboard. The slightest bump during shipping is going to drive the one against the other and break it. No amount of packing OUTSIDE the Corelle box will solve this problem.
Amazon needs to OPEN each package and INSERT protective bubble material between the two lids.
It shouldn't take ME to figure this out!
I'm writing this comment before submitting my request for a replacement top (which I am confident Amazon will provide).
What a waste for everyone, for Amazon shipping to allow a situation like this to continue -- not just for months, apparently, but for years!
